From: Sean Christopherson Date: Fri, 11 Oct 2024 02:10:42 +0000 (-0700) Subject: KVM: x86/mmu: Set shadow_accessed_mask for EPT even if A/D bits disabled X-Git-Tag: v6.13-rc1~97^2~13^2~18 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=3835819fb1b37bc736ef78c83f1ef275bc9e6565;p=thirdparty%2Fkernel%2Flinux.git KVM: x86/mmu: Set shadow_accessed_mask for EPT even if A/D bits disabled Now that KVM doesn't use shadow_accessed_mask to detect if hardware A/D bits are enabled, set shadow_accessed_mask for EPT even when A/D bits are disabled in hardware. This will allow using shadow_accessed_mask for software purposes, e.g. to preserve accessed status in a non-present SPTE acros NUMA balancing, if something like that is ever desirable.
